Understanding Rich Media Push Notifications

Traditional push notifications deliver simple text messages to users' devices. Rich media push notifications transform this basic format into an engaging multimedia experience. These enhanced notifications incorporate visual and audio elements that capture attention and drive action.

Rich Media Types You Can Use:

  • Images: Static product photos, promotional banners, or eye-catching graphics
  • GIFs: Animated content showing product features or brand messaging
  • Videos: Short clips, previews, or demonstrations
  • Audio: Sound clips, music snippets, or voice messages

Rich media notifications create immediate visual impact and boost engagement rates by up to 25% compared to text-only notifications. Users process visual information 60,000 times faster than text, making rich media notifications particularly effective for quick communication.

Key Benefits for Your Business:

  • Higher click-through rates through visual storytelling
  • Increased brand recognition with consistent visual elements
  • Better message retention through multimedia engagement
  • Improved conversion rates for promotional campaigns
  • Enhanced user experience with interactive elements

The versatility of rich media notifications allows you to showcase products, demonstrate features, or create emotional connections through compelling visuals. You can display time-sensitive offers with countdown GIFs, preview new content with video clips, or highlight product details with high-quality images.

Rich notifications also support deep linking capabilities, enabling users to navigate directly to specific app sections when they interact with the media content. This seamless experience reduces friction and increases the likelihood of desired user actions.

Platform-Specific Support for Video and Images in Push Notifications

iOS and Android handle rich media push notifications differently, with distinct capabilities and limitations for each platform.

iOS Rich Media Support

iOS supports various file formats for rich media push notifications, including:

  • Images: JPEG, PNG, GIF
  • Videos: MP4, M4V
  • Audio: MP3

In addition, iOS requires service extensions for media handling and enables interactive elements such as custom buttons, deep links to specific app sections, and action buttons for direct responses.

Android Expanded Notifications

On the other hand, Android supports static images in landscape format with a recommended aspect ratio of 2:1. However, it does not have native support for animated GIFs. With the introduction of Android 12, there are changes such as enforced system templates and limited customization options, although standard notification styles remain available.

Platform Comparison

When comparing the two platforms, iOS offers broader media support and flexibility. This allows developers to create dynamic notifications with videos and animated content. In contrast, Android prioritizes simplicity and standardization by focusing on static images and ensuring a consistent user experience across devices.

Technical Requirements

To implement these rich media features on each platform, there are specific technical requirements:

  • For iOS:
  • Service extension implementation
  • Media file hosting on secure servers
  • Swift/Objective-C knowledge for custom handling
  • For Android:
  • AndroidManifest.xml configuration
  • Notification channels setup
  • Image optimization for different screen sizes

Understanding these platform-specific features is crucial in shaping your design and implementation of rich media notifications within your overall push notification strategy.

Best Practices for Using Images and Videos in Push Notifications Effectively

Creating effective Rich Media Push Notifications requires careful attention to technical specifications and user experience considerations. Here's what you need to know about optimizing your media assets:

Image Specifications by Platform

iOS

  • Maximum file size: 10MB
  • Optimal dimensions: 1038x1038 pixels
  • Square format preferred for consistent display

Android

  • Adapt to screen size (responsive)
  • Landscape ratio 2:1 recommended
  • Keep under 1MB for faster loading

Image Optimization Tips

  • Compress images without quality loss
  • Use PNG for graphics with text
  • Choose JPEG for photographs
  • Test image clarity on different screen sizes
  • Leave space around key visual elements

Video Implementation Guidelines

iOS Video Requirements

  • Format: MP4 or M4V
  • Duration: 15 seconds or less
  • Resolution: 720p maximum
  • Size: Under 5MB recommended

Preventing Common Issues

Text Truncation Solutions

  • Keep notification text concise
  • Test image-text combinations
  • Use proper padding between elements

Loading Speed Optimization

  • Pre-load media when possible
  • Implement progressive loading
  • Provide fallback images

Video Engagement Strategies

  • Create preview thumbnails
  • Include silent autoplay options
  • Design for both portrait and landscape
  • Add captions for accessibility
  • Place key content in first 3 seconds

These specifications ensure your rich media notifications display correctly while maintaining optimal performance across devices. The right balance between quality and file size creates engaging notifications that load quickly and display properly.

Enhancing Engagement with Interactive Elements Alongside Media in Push Notifications

Interactive push notifications turn passive messages into active engagement tools. With this feature, you can include action buttons right below your rich media content, enabling users to have multi-step experiences.

Key Interactive Elements:

  • "Buy Now" buttons paired with product images
  • Survey options with visual question prompts
  • Social sharing buttons alongside video content
  • Calendar event buttons with event banner images

Rich media notifications that include interactive elements have been shown to achieve up to 25% higher engagement rates compared to standard notifications. This is because the combination of eye-catching visuals and clickable buttons creates an app-like experience directly within the notification itself.

Effective Button Implementations:

When designing your push notifications, keep the following best practices in mind for your button placements:

  • Use clear, action-oriented text ("Shop Now" instead of "Click Here")
  • Limit the number of button options to 2-3 maximum
  • Ensure that deep links function properly across different devices
  • Position the buttons strategically below the media content

Custom push notification buttons are particularly effective for:

  1. E-commerce product launches featuring preview images
  2. Video game events showcasing trailer clips
  3. News updates highlighting prominent photos
  4. Music releases offering audio previews

By strategically placing these interactive elements, you can guide users seamlessly from viewing your media content to taking the actions you desire within your app.

Implementation Tips and Tools for Rich Media Push Notifications

Testing rich media push notifications on real devices is crucial for successful implementation. Emulators can't replicate exact rendering behaviors across different OS versions and device types. A notification that looks perfect on your test device might appear distorted or fail to load on others.

Essential Testing Checklist:

  • Verify media loading speed across different network conditions
  • Check image scaling and cropping on various screen sizes
  • Test video playback functionality on supported platforms
  • Confirm interactive elements respond correctly
  • Validate deep linking functionality

Platform-Specific Guidelines:

  • iOS: Maximum file size 10MB, service extension implementation required
  • Android: Landscape orientation (2:1 aspect ratio), system template compliance

Several SDK providers offer comprehensive tools for rich media push notification implementation:

Popular SDK Options:

  • Braze: Advanced segmentation, A/B testing capabilities
  • OneSignal: User-friendly interface, extensive API documentation
  • Adobe Journey Optimizer: Enterprise-level analytics integration
  • Airship: Real-time automation, cross-channel messaging
  • Swrve: AI-powered optimization, behavioral targeting

These SDKs provide essential features:

  1. Campaign scheduling
  2. Localization support
  3. Fallback content management
  4. Performance analytics
  5. A/B testing tools
  6. User segmentation options

The right SDK choice depends on your specific needs, such as user base size, required features, and budget constraints. Consider factors like integration complexity, pricing structure, and available support resources when selecting your implementation tools.
